The Shure SH-DESKTOP1 is a premium desktop microphone stand featuring a height-adjustable ergonomic twist clutch (10.5"-16"), a 6" non-slip weighted base with vibration absorption, and compatibility with both US and Euro mic clips. Crafted from durable powder-coated steel, it’s designed for professional broadcasts, podcasts, and live streams, delivering stable, clear audio with a sleek, organized setup.

I saw a lot of reviews saying this stand was too tall, and they were right. It puts the mic too high if you’re sitting at a normal desk. However, it’s still solid and works well. You just need to tilt the mic downward to get a better angle. Not perfect, but with a small adjustment, it does the job.

Shure by Gator microphone stand is an excellent product. Pro: The rubber ring at the bottom of the base works well to isolate the mike from the desk Cast iron base makes the stand difficult to topple. Green logo is printed only on one side, a plus for podcasters who do not want to advertise for free. Palm-sized grip/heigth adjust. Con: More expensive than Gator's own product Measure the needed heigth before buying. Minimum height with the attached mike is 15"
